Evoking the figure of speech that expresses “the part for the whole” or “the whole for the part”, the show Sinédoque revisits and reinvents the work of Portuguese poets from the 20th and 21st centuries, including Alexandre O'Neill, Ruy Belo, Tiago Rodrigues and Margarida Vale de Gato.
A century and a half after the golden age of the art of ‘Song’ and ‘Melodrama,’ pianist João Vasco created works for recited voice and piano, translating the essence of each literary work into music. Actor Ivo Canelas, known and respected by the general public, but also by theatre and poetry lovers, interprets the poems and shares the artistic direction with João Vasco.
Currently on tour, Sinédoque premiered in 2023 and has been performed in Portugal, Tunisia, Cape Verde, Brazil, France, and Angola.
